How many business days does DFCS have to initiate Family Preservation Services after identifying the need?

7 business days

100

Who is responsible for initiating the case transfer staffing?

 The sending SSCM

100

True or False: Transfer staffings are optional if the case record is complete.

False

100

Who must participate in a joint visit following a case transfer?

The sending SSCM, receiving SSCM, and the family

100

Within how many hours must transfer staffing be documented in Georgia SHINES?

  • Within 72 hours

Within how many business days must a transfer staffing occur when a case moves from Investigations to Family Preservation Services?

Five business days

200

Which roles are required to participate in a case transfer staffing at minimum?

Sending SSCM and SSS (or designee) and receiving SSCM and SSS (or designee)

200

What document must be reviewed to understand family relationships and history during transfer staffing?

The genogram

200

What is one purpose of the joint visit related to family engagement?

To introduce the receiving SSCM and explain roles and expectations

200

What two confidentiality forms must be verified and uploaded during the transfer process?

  • HIPAA Notice of Privacy Practices

  • Notice of Case Record Information Available to Parents/Guardians

After a case transfer staffing occurs, within how many business days must the case be fully prepared to ensure continuity of services for the family?

Within seven business days

300

Who is responsible for reviewing DFCS history and identifying gaps or clarification questions prior to the transfer staffing?

The receiving SSCM and SSS

300

What must be discussed regarding child safety during transfer staffing?

Present or impending danger threats, caregiver protective capacities, and safety plans

300

During a joint visit, what information must be verified with the caregiver?

Contact information, best communication methods, and children’s school information (if applicable)

300

What form is required when a case transfers to FPS and TCM services are provided?

Consent to Receive Targeted Case Management Services Form (Policy 19.18)

After a transfer staffing, within how many hours must the receiving SSCM be added as a secondary worker in Georgia SHINES?

Within 72 hours

400

If the sending SSCM is unavailable, who must attempt to contact the family and explain the change in case managers?

The sending SSS

400

Name two areas of family-level concerns that must be discussed during a transfer staffing. 

  • Family tasks impacting safety

  • What has worked to keep children safe (exceptions)

  • Family strengths
    (any two)

400

What must be discussed regarding services and safety during the joint visit?

  • Safety plan sufficiency

  • Need for modifications

  • Ongoing service engagement

Which policy governs the initiation of Family Preservation Services, often triggered after Investigations transfer?

Policy 8.1

500

A family relocates out of county. Within how many business days must the transfer process occur once DFCS becomes aware of the move?

Five business days

500

Who is responsible for modifying the Safety Plan with the family after the transfer?

The receiving SSCM

500

What permanency-related topics must be discussed when a child is in out-of-home care?

  • Permanency plan and barriers

  • Reasonable efforts

  • Court-ordered visitation

  • Placement stability
    (any two)

500

Which supporting policy requires explaining and completing the Consent to Receive Targeted Case Management Services when transferring to FPS or Foster Care?

  • Policy 19.18

500

True or False: A delay in secondary worker assignment allows services to pause until the transfer is complete.

False — services must continue regardless of assignment delays
